Savings
Money set aside, usually in secure or low-risk accounts, for future use or emergencies, contributing to financial stability.
Discount Rate
The interest rate used in discounted cash flow (DCF) analysis to determine the present value of future cash flows, influencing investment decisions and valuation.
Compounded Interest
Interest calculated on the initial principal, which also includes all of the accumulated interest from previous periods on a deposit or loan.
Effective Annual Rate
The real interest rate on an investment or loan, taking into account the effect of compounding interest as opposed to just the nominal or stated rate.
